Choosing the right quiet power station for apartment outages involves balancing several factors. It’s important to consider how much power you need, how noisy the unit is, and how portable it remains. Beyond specs, understanding common pitfalls can help you avoid overspending or selecting a model that underperforms. The following sections highlight key considerations to guide your decision-making process, ensuring you pick a unit tailored to your specific needs.Capacity and Runtime
Determining your required capacity is essential—think about which devices you want to run and for how long. Larger batteries like the 1152Wh BLUETTI AC180 provide extended runtime but tend to be heavier and more expensive. Smaller units, such as 192Wh models, are lightweight and affordable but may only support essential devices for a limited time. Avoid the mistake of underestimating your needs, which can leave you powerless during an outage. Conversely, buying a unit with excessive capacity might lead to unnecessary expense and bulk.
Noise Levels
Low noise operation is vital in an apartment to prevent disturbing neighbors. Look for models explicitly designed for quiet performance, often rated below 50 decibels. Brushless fans and improved insulation can significantly reduce noise, but these features are sometimes found only in higher-end units. Beware of models with loud cooling fans or noisy inverters, which can be disruptive during evening outages. Prioritize units with proven low-noise ratings, especially if you live in close quarters.
Portability and Size
Portability varies among models; lighter units are easier to move and reposition as needed. Compact designs also fit better in small apartments or storage spaces. However, smaller batteries tend to have lower capacity, so consider whether you need a portable but more powerful unit or a larger, less portable one for stationary backup. Large capacity units can be cumbersome and may require a dedicated spot, which might not be practical in tight living spaces. Assess your space and mobility needs before choosing.
Build Quality and Battery Chemistry
High-quality materials and robust construction extend the lifespan of your power station, especially with frequent use. LiFePO4 batteries are preferred for their longer cycle life and safer chemistry, often operating more quietly and lasting years longer than standard lithium-ion units. Cheaper models may save money upfront but could fail prematurely, leading to higher long-term costs. Investing in a well-built unit with proven battery chemistry can provide peace of mind during multiple outages.
Price and Value
Price ranges widely, and more expensive units usually offer quieter operation, larger capacity, and better build quality. However, assess whether the extra features align with your needs—sometimes a mid-range model provides all the essential qualities without paying for bells and whistles. Beware of very cheap units that promise high capacity but cut corners on noise reduction and durability. Strike a balance between budget and quality, especially since a reliable, quiet power station can be a long-term investment in your safety and comfort.
Frequently Asked Questions
Will a larger capacity power station be louder in an apartment?
In general, larger capacity power stations tend to generate more noise because they house bigger inverters and cooling systems. However, many modern units are designed with noise reduction in mind, incorporating better insulation and quieter fans. If noise is a primary concern, focus on models explicitly rated for low decibel levels, regardless of capacity. Also, placement and ambient noise levels can influence how disruptive the unit sounds during operation.
How long will a quiet power station run my essential devices during an outage?
The runtime depends heavily on both capacity and the power draw of your devices. Smaller units like 192Wh can support basic devices such as phones or small lights for several hours, but larger units like the 1152Wh BLUETTI can run multiple devices for days, depending on their consumption. To gauge if a specific model will meet your needs, add up the wattage of your essential devices and compare it to the unit’s capacity, keeping in mind that actual runtime varies with load and efficiency.
Are LiFePO4 batteries worth the extra cost for apartment use?
LiFePO4 batteries offer significant advantages for apartment users, including longer cycle life, safer chemistry, and often quieter operation. These batteries can last for thousands of charge cycles, making them a more economical choice over time despite a higher initial price. Their stability and safety are especially important in confined spaces like apartments. While more expensive upfront, they reduce replacement costs and provide reliable, consistent backup power over many years.
What features should I prioritize if I want a quiet power station for emergency use?
For emergency use in an apartment, prioritize units with low decibel ratings—ideally below 50 dB—and those with proven quiet cooling systems. Look for models with sufficient capacity to power your essential devices, such as a small refrigerator, phone chargers, and lights. Ease of recharging, portability, and durability are also important, especially if you need to move the unit around or store it safely. Avoid units with loud fans or inverters, as these can make noise during prolonged outages.
Should I choose a solar-compatible power station for apartment outages?
Solar compatibility adds flexibility by allowing you to recharge the power station silently during the day, reducing dependence on grid power. For apartments, this can be a significant advantage if sunlight is available, helping to extend runtime during outages. However, solar panels can be bulky and may require additional storage space. When selecting a solar-compatible unit, ensure it has a reasonable input rate and that the panels are suitable for your living space. Keep in mind that solar recharging is dependent on weather and sunlight hours, so it’s best as a supplement rather than a sole power source.
